Abstract :
Linear and non linear models of ozone generators are presented in this paper. The non linear model includes the losses in the electrodes and the linear model is obtained for nominal operation conditions of the ozone generator. The linear model is proposed as a tool that simplifies the design of power supplies for ozone generators and the non linear model is proposed as a tool to simulate the operation of ozone generators including the electrode losses. Simulation results of the standard non linear model, proposed non linear model and the linear model are presented with excellent results.
